Help to remove folders still showing despite removing group access.

Hello,

 

I have logged into my dropbox and still have access to an old projects group, I have followed the instructions from dropbox to remove myself from the groups, but in my folder list I still have access to all the folders and I want them removed. 

 

I dont have contact with the person who managed the project and I dont want to delete the folders incase I am deleting from the group Admins.

Hi @clarebalderston,

 

Thanks for getting in touch! Let's see what kind of folders these are that need to be removed.

 

Which folder symbol do they show on your side?

 

For regular "Shared folder" items, you can delete your copies and it won't affect anyone else, or you can remove yourself permanently.

 

If Team folders show after you have been removed from a group, either you have access to items inside the folders (you'd keep access only to those things instead of the whole folder), or they could have been shared with the "Everyone" setting instead.

 

Your Team Admin can change the setting from "Everyone" to specific people and groups in the Admin Console "Content" tab.
